Output 508665808db657e8c426af099a230c4084ffef64eba88047ee24988423f5cab9:17

value
8274
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 316299d5289838e186d4618810d15e2ee24a1bd1e902e06edd4df977b8b807d5
address
bc1px93fn4fgnquwrpk5vxypp5279m3y5x73aypwqmkafhuh0w9cql2swghkkc
transaction
508665808db657e8c426af099a230c4084ffef64eba88047ee24988423f5cab9